What companies run services between Athens Airport (ATH), Greece and Milazzo, Italy?

There is no direct connection from Athens Airport (ATH) to Milazzo. However, you can fly to Catania–Fontanarossa Airport (CTA), walk to Catania Airport, then take the shuttle to Milazzo - Porto. Alternatively, you can take a vehicle from Athens Airport (ATH) to Milazzo via Patras, Bari M.ma, Villa S. Giovanni, and Tresmestieri in around 25h 49m.
